The fanbase of Bill and Ted Face the Music is an enthusiastic one and what better way to show it than breaking a Guinness world record in its name? Fans broke the world record by banding together over the internet and recording themselves air-guitaring the iconic riff from the movie. In total, 186 fans took part in the effort, which was more than enough since the goal was 100 players.

The award was presented last week on the distributor Orion Pictures’ official YouTube channel.

According to an official statement from Orion Pictures,
“Orion Pictures and BILL & TED FACE THE MUSIC, with the help of the film’s most excellent fans, have successfully set the GUINNESS WORLD RECORDS title for ‘Most People Playing Air Guitar Online Simultaneously,’ bringing the most bodacious air guitarists from around the world together to celebrate the film. On August 24, 2020, 186 participants from over 20 countries around the world completed the virtual jam session with support from the Air Guitar World Championships (AGWC) as part of their #MakeAirNotWar initiative.”

The movie, the third in the franchise, sees Keanu Reeves’ Bill and Alex Winters’ Ted trying to save the world with a perfect song. Dean Parisot directed the movie with a script by Chris Matheson and Ed Solomon.
